Gather Documentation to Prove Service Status and Costs

In order to take advantage of your military status throughout your relocation, you need to have evidence of everything. You need evidence of your military service, your deployment record, and your active service status. You also need a copy of the most current orders for a permanent modification of station (PCS).

In other cases, the military system in your area has an agreement with a moving service already in location to deal with movings. In some cases, you'll have to pay moving expenses up front, which you can deduct from your earnings taxes under a lot of PCS conditions.

No matter which type of move you make, have a file or box in which you position every single receipt associated to the move. Some of the expenses may end up being nondeductible, but conserve every relocation-related receipt till you know for sure which are qualified for a tax write-off.

You need to keep precise records to show how you spent the loan if you receive a dispensation to settle the cost of your move. Any quantity not used for the relocation should be reported as income on your earnings tax return. Additionally, if you spent more on the move than the dispensation covered, you need evidence of the expenses if you desire to deduct them for tax functions.

Schedule a Power of Attorney for Security

There are numerous securities managed to service members who are transferred or released. Numerous of these defenses keep you safe from predatory lenders, foreclosures, and binding lease agreements. The Servicemembers Civil Relief Act view publisher site (SCRA) sets rules for how your accounts must be managed by lien-holders, financial institutions, and proprietors.

For instance, a judge needs to remain home mortgage foreclosure procedures for a member of the armed services as long as the service member can show that their military service has actually avoided them from adhering to their home loan responsibilities. Banks can't charge military members more than 6 percent home mortgage interest throughout their active task and for a year after their active responsibility ends.
